    Mormon leaders have launched an expansive ad campaign in some battleground states designed to rebrand the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ints as "normal," igniting speculation that the church is laying the groundwork for Mitt Romney to re-emerge next year for another presidential bid without an anti-Mormon stigma. The new ads feature young, active and diverse Mormons talking about their jobs, their families and different passions, like surfing, skateboarding or motorcycles.     Former Massachusetts Gov. Mitt Romney (R) said Wednesday that Sarah Palin is qualified to be president. During an appearance on MSNBC's "Morning Joe" program, Romney was pressed on the 2008 vice presidential GOP nominee. Romney said, "She's energetic, enthusiastic and qualified for president." Romney, who is expected to run for president in 2012, praised and criticized former President George W. Bush: "Did he do everything perfectly? No." Romney hailed Bush's work on the war on terror and education, but acknowledged that he is to blame, along with Democrats, for the nation's fiscal situation.
